Asp.net mvc 在混合MVC和web表单站点中-需要将MVC留给ASPX web表单

Asp.net mvc 在混合MVC和web表单站点中-需要将MVC留给ASPX web表单,asp.net-mvc,webforms,Asp.net Mvc,Webforms,在我的MVC部分中,我试图点击\about_01.aspx。。但URL仍保留在我的global.aspx中,我有: routes.IgnoreRoute("{resource}.axd/{*pathInfo}") routes.IgnoreRoute("{resource}.aspx/{*pathInfo}") 'routes.IgnoreRoute("about_01.aspx") routes.MapRoute( _ "Default",

在我的MVC部分中,我试图点击\about_01.aspx。。但URL仍保留在我的global.aspx中,我有:

    routes.IgnoreRoute("{resource}.axd/{*pathInfo}")
    routes.IgnoreRoute("{resource}.aspx/{*pathInfo}")
    'routes.IgnoreRoute("about_01.aspx")


    routes.MapRoute( _
        "Default", _
        "{controller}/{action}/{id}", _
        New With {.action = "about_01", .id = UrlParameter.Optional} _
    )
ASPX页面工作正常,MVC页面工作正常,但我不能把MVC留给Webform
花名册/花名册/#/about_01.aspx

链接示例?我现在正在做类似的事情,我不必做路线。完全忽略路线…我只是查看了我自己的链接,我提供了一个绝对链接,而不是相对链接。。。不确定您使用的是什么。尝试此操作后得到相同的结果:我实际上有一个完整路径,而不是相对于根的路径,因此<代码>href=”http://example.com/about_01.aspx